Odisha Announces 2026-27 Postgraduate Admission Schedule and Counselling Dates

Analysed 29 Jul 2026·2 sources analysed·Odisha, India·Education
Odisha Announces 2026-27 Postgraduate Admission Schedule and Counselling DatesPreviousNext

The Department of Higher Education, Odisha, has released the schedule for the 2026-27 postgraduate admission process through the Student Academic Management System (SAMS). Eligible candidates can update their graduation marks and lock course and college preferences from July 27 to August 2, 2026. The first round of seat allotment results will be announced on August 7, with fee payment and reporting deadlines by August 11. Subsequent counselling rounds and waitlist procedures are scheduled through late August, facilitating admissions across state public universities and colleges.
